Twin Rooms for the Environment

Las Tunas .- The project Aulas Hermanas 2010 (Twin Rooms) is an initiative sponsored by the website of the Cuban education in collaboration with the central province of Cienfuegos and offers to the Academic Advisors in Las Tunas the possibility to participate with their results on a blog whose final issue is the climate change.

In this is collaborative online project two classrooms led by their Academic Advisors will develop a research and create a weblog on climate change and environment.

Each Advisor must register his group of students, which will be twinned with another classroom in a different institution of the country to work as a team in the progression of the issue.

The aim is to involve children aged between 12 and 17 years old to foster their creativity, knowledge and responsibility for sustainable development and ecological balance, and the use of new technologies and their usage.

Until July first the Academic Advisors, who decide to participate and register a classroom, will find an open call at the websites CubaEduca and Edusur, while the publication of the winners will take place on December 15 this year.
The School holidays coming up in July and August will be for organization and planning of projects, so that in September the teams will show their project of research, which will be discussed on 15 November with the selection of best researches.

The jury will evalute the creativity and the quality of ideas, the process of information management, the use of Web tools for creating the blog, and analysis, proposals for the changes and the conclusions of the main issue, which may be linked to the impact on the cycles or seasons of agricultural production, the environmental pollution and the efforts of the school and the community to curb its destructive effects and to eradicate its causes .
